Passage Two
Honesty comes in many forms.First there?s self? honesty.Is what people see the real article or do you appear through smoke and mirrors? I find that if I try to be something I?m not,I feel unsure of myself and take out a part from my PBA (personal bank account).I love how singer Judy Garland put it,“Always be a first?class version(版本) of yourself,instead of a second?class version of somebody else.”
Then there?s honesty in our actions.Are you honest at school,with your parents,and with your boss? If you?ve ever been dishonest,I think we all have,try being honest,and notice how whole it makes you feel.Remember,you can?t do wrong and feel right.This story by Jeff is a good example of that:
In my second year of study,there were three kids in my math class who didn?t do well.I was really good at it.I would charge them three dollars for each test that I helped them pass.I?d write on a little piece of paper all the right answers,and hand them off.
At first I felt like I was making money,kind of a nice job.I wasn?t thinking about how it could hurt all of us.After a while I realized I shouldn?t do that any more,because I wasn?t really helping them! They weren?t learning anything,and it would only get harder down the road.Cheating certainly wasn?t helping me.
It takes courage to be honest when people all around you who are getting away with cheating on tests,lying to their parents,and stealing at work.But,remember,every act of honesty is a deposit(储蓄)into your PBA and will build strength.
